
Is This Your Listing? Are you the owner of Thin Ice in Buffalo New York? Send us more details! Claim Your Business Or Contact Us
Description
Thin Ice is a gift shop in the heart of Elmwood Village selling predominantly locally handcrafted it
Upcoming Events
Places You Should Consider
Get to know Thin Ice
Locally owned business in the heart of the Elmwood Village Shopping District featuring one of a kind, handmade, jewelry, pottery and home décor.
Thin Ice Photos


People Connected
Recommended Ratings & Reviews




